Verse (28:68), Word 8 - Quranic Grammar

__

The eighth word of verse (28:68) is divided into 2 morphological segments. A preposition and personal pronoun. The prefixed preposition lām is usually translated as "for". The personal pronoun is third person masculine plural. Together the segments form a preposition phrase known as jār wa majrūr (جار ومجرور).

Verse (28:68)

The analysis above refers to the 68th verse of chapter 28 (sūrat l-qaṣaṣ):

Sahih International: And your Lord creates what He wills and chooses; not for them was the choice. Exalted is Allah and high above what they associate with Him.
